Why I walk alone in the dark



As a child I had lucid dreams that could ascend past the peak of the deep black essence of the universe
Past the moon and the stars..
I would get entangled by Neptune and Pluto
Galaxies would gaze in to my light brown eyes and get lost in them
The evolution of time and space was nonexistent
Each constellation was my own celestial sphere
The world was mine and with it I had no fears..
Heaven and hell did not exist here
In that I found the meaning of love and heartbreak
To purely love and to watch the vicious take
To know our faults is only from the decision we make
As a child I knew nothing of this
I just gazed at beauty and got lost in its abyss
Oh how I miss this..
Sometimes I lay here and feel nothing at all
Slowly watching the universe fall
Knowing in the world nothing truly dies
But I will die when I can’t open my eyes
Do I dare to dream?
Just one more time
To force my mind into the sky
How I lost that feeling.
Sometimes I wonder why?
AC
